The "LLOT" project : material for bases and sub-bases of highways incorporating mud and rubble from water treatment plants. (Material para bases y subbases de carreteras incorporando lodos de depuradora y derribos : proyecto "LLOT".)

This paper presents the results obtained to date from the "LLOT" project whose aim is to incorporate sewage sludge in materials used for road bases or sub-bases which ensure that elements dangerous to the environment are bound and which have some minimum characteristics that make them suitably resistant for road surfaces. Recycled aggregates, hydraulic binders and additives are also being used. The result is a range of materials whose uses are similar to those of quality concrete (H-200), poor concrete (H-100) and gravel/ground cement, all with a leachate far below tolerable maximums. (A)
